Summary:
The Pelham School District has a single middle school, Pelham Memorial School, which serves grades 6-8. Located in Pelham, New Hampshire, the school has consistently underperformed compared to other middle schools in the state, ranking in the bottom third of New Hampshire middle schools over the past three school years.
Pelham Memorial School's academic performance is a concern, with proficiency rates in Mathematics (30%), Reading (47%), and Science (21%) falling below the district and state averages in the 2024-2025 school year. The school's performance has been declining in recent years, with proficiency rates dropping across all subject areas. Despite having a relatively low percentage of free and reduced-price lunch recipients and a small student-teacher ratio, the school's underperformance suggests that factors beyond demographics may be contributing to the challenges it faces.
